Course Details


• Ancient Greek Literature: Origins and Evolution
• Homer's Iliad: Epic Poetry and Warfare
• Homer's Odyssey: Epic Poetry and the Hero's Journey
• Hesiod's Theogony: Cosmogony and Theology
• Greek Tragedy: Aeschylus, Sophocles, and Euripides
• Greek Comedy: Aristophanes and Menander
• Lyric Poetry: Sappho, Pindar, and Anacreon
• The Histories of Herodotus: Ancient Greece and the Persian Wars
• The Works and Days of Hesiod: Agriculture, Morality, and Wisdom
• Greek Rhetoric and Oratory: Demosthenes, Lysias, and Isocrates
